member_data 166 lib/pacemaker/pcmk_sched_group.c struct member_data *member_data = (struct member_data *) user_data; member_data 177 lib/pacemaker/pcmk_sched_group.c if (member_data->previous_member == NULL) { member_data 179 lib/pacemaker/pcmk_sched_group.c if (member_data->ordered) { member_data 184 lib/pacemaker/pcmk_sched_group.c } else if (member_data->colocated) { member_data 193 lib/pacemaker/pcmk_sched_group.c member, member_data->previous_member, NULL, NULL, member_data 197 lib/pacemaker/pcmk_sched_group.c if (member_data->promotable) { member_data 231 lib/pacemaker/pcmk_sched_group.c if (!member_data->ordered) { member_data 236 lib/pacemaker/pcmk_sched_group.c if (member_data->promotable) { member_data 244 lib/pacemaker/pcmk_sched_group.c } else if (member_data->previous_member == NULL) { member_data 246 lib/pacemaker/pcmk_sched_group.c if (member_data->promotable) { member_data 255 lib/pacemaker/pcmk_sched_group.c pcmk__order_starts(member_data->previous_member, member, member_data 258 lib/pacemaker/pcmk_sched_group.c pcmk__order_stops(member, member_data->previous_member, member_data 268 lib/pacemaker/pcmk_sched_group.c && (member_data->previous_member->running_on == NULL)) { member_data 270 lib/pacemaker/pcmk_sched_group.c member_data->previous_member, member_data 276 lib/pacemaker/pcmk_sched_group.c if (member_data->promotable) { member_data 277 lib/pacemaker/pcmk_sched_group.c pcmk__order_resource_actions(member_data->previous_member, member_data 283 lib/pacemaker/pcmk_sched_group.c member_data->previous_member, member_data 290 lib/pacemaker/pcmk_sched_group.c if (member_data->ordered && (member_data->previous_member != NULL) member_data 291 lib/pacemaker/pcmk_sched_group.c && (member_data->previous_member->running_on == NULL) member_data 292 lib/pacemaker/pcmk_sched_group.c && (member_data->last_active != NULL) member_data 293 lib/pacemaker/pcmk_sched_group.c && (member_data->last_active->running_on != NULL)) { member_data 294 lib/pacemaker/pcmk_sched_group.c pcmk__order_stops(member, member_data->last_active, member_data 297 lib/pacemaker/pcmk_sched_group.c member_data->last_active = member; member_data 300 lib/pacemaker/pcmk_sched_group.c member_data->previous_member = member; member_data 312 lib/pacemaker/pcmk_sched_group.c struct member_data member_data = { false, }; member_data 332 lib/pacemaker/pcmk_sched_group.c member_data.ordered = pe__group_flag_is_set(rsc, pcmk__group_ordered); member_data 333 lib/pacemaker/pcmk_sched_group.c member_data.colocated = pe__group_flag_is_set(rsc, pcmk__group_colocated); member_data 334 lib/pacemaker/pcmk_sched_group.c member_data.promotable = pcmk_is_set(top->flags, pcmk_rsc_promotable); member_data 335 lib/pacemaker/pcmk_sched_group.c g_list_foreach(rsc->children, member_internal_constraints, &member_data);